What is I-Tech AB Ending Cash Position?

I-Tech AB OSTO:ITECH +2.40% 89 Ending Cash Position is kr156.7 Mil as of Mar. 2026. GuruFocus rates OSTO:ITECH with a GF Score™ of 89/100 and a GF Value™ of kr65.80 (Fairly Valued). The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review.

I-Tech AB's Ending Cash Position for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was kr156.7 Mil.

I-Tech AB's quarterly Ending Cash Position increased from Sep. 2025 (kr135.7 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(kr148.2 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2025 (kr148.2 Mil) to Mar. 2026 (kr156.7 Mil).

I-Tech AB's annual Ending Cash Position increased from Dec. 2023 (kr83.3 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(kr100.2 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2024 (kr100.2 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(kr148.2 Mil).

I-Tech AB Ending Cash Position Calculation

Ending Cash Position is the cash and cash equivalents balance at the end of the accounting period, as indicated on the Cash Flow statement. It is equal to the Beginning Cash Position plus the Net Change in Cash.

I-Tech AB's Ending Cash Position for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Ending Cash Position= Beginning Cash Position+Net Change in Cash
=100.164+47.996
=148.2

I-Tech AB's Ending Cash Position for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Ending Cash Position=Beginning Cash Position+Net Change in Cash
=148.16+8.542
=156.7

I-Tech AB Business Description

Other Exchanges 99I:Germany
Address Forandringens gata 10, Molndal, SWE, SE- 431 53
I-Tech AB is a biotechnology company. The company has developed the antifouling technology Selektope, an active substance that prevents barnacle attachment on submerged surfaces such as ships and boat hulls. The company's business model is ultra scalable, that large top-line figures are generated in a compact organisation.
